The Canadian singer, Carly Rae Jepsen, will be starring in the upcoming live reboot of the musical “Grease,” thanks to Fox!
The singer with the 2012 hit song, “Call Me Maybe,” will be playing one of the members of Pink Ladies gang at Rydell High, Frenchy.
“Grease: Live” will officially air in a live three-hour block on Fox on Jan. 31, with Julianne Hough of “Dancing With the Stars” as Sandy, the innocent girl who falls in love with bad-boy gang leader Danny played by Aaron Tveit.
The part of Rizzo, Sandy’s tough-girl nemesis, will be played by Vanessa Hudgens.
Fox also announced that British pop queen Jessie J will sing a cover of “Grease,” the Frankie Valli song that Barry Gibb wrote for the 1978 movie.
